{"title":"A Parallel 3-D HIE-FDTD Method using the MPI Library","authors":"Qin Nan, Chunhui Mou, Juan Chen","doi":"10.13052/2023.aces.j.381103","DOIUrl":null,"url":null,"abstract":"This paper presents the implementation of the parallel hybrid implicit-explicit finite-difference time-domain (HIE-FDTD) method using the Message Passing Interface (MPI) library. The method proves to be very effective in simulating large-scale three-dimensional electromagnetic problems with fine structures in one direction. For the decomposition of the computational volume in the HIE-FDTD method, an MPI Cartesian 2D topology is implemented, allowing arbitrary division of the volume in two directions. Derived data types provided in the MPI library are employed to optimize inter-process communication. High accuracy and efficiency are subsequently demonstrated through a numerical example of a frequency-selected surface (FSS). It shows that the proposed method is very suitable for parallel computing, and the parallel efficiency maintains above 80% for different numbers of processes.","PeriodicalId":250668,"journal":{"name":"The Applied Computational Electromagnetics Society Journal (ACES)","volume":" 369","pages":""},"PeriodicalIF":0.0000,"publicationDate":"2024-03-25","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"The Applied Computational Electromagnetics Society Journal (ACES)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.13052/2023.aces.j.381103","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0
Abstract
This paper presents the implementation of the parallel hybrid implicit-explicit finite-difference time-domain (HIE-FDTD) method using the Message Passing Interface (MPI) library. The method proves to be very effective in simulating large-scale three-dimensional electromagnetic problems with fine structures in one direction. For the decomposition of the computational volume in the HIE-FDTD method, an MPI Cartesian 2D topology is implemented, allowing arbitrary division of the volume in two directions. Derived data types provided in the MPI library are employed to optimize inter-process communication. High accuracy and efficiency are subsequently demonstrated through a numerical example of a frequency-selected surface (FSS). It shows that the proposed method is very suitable for parallel computing, and the parallel efficiency maintains above 80% for different numbers of processes.